Great Western Half Marathon & 10K

Fox River Trail Runners organizes a competitive, flat, out and back road running event consisting of a half marathon and a 10K on the Great Western Trail. The event continues a 25 plus year history of hosting these distances and is scheduled for Sunday May 3, 2026.

  • Half marathon
  • 10K

The course follows the western portion of the Great Western Trail and is surfaced with limestone. The route occupies a rails to trails corridor originally used by the Chicago Great Western Railway from 1885 to 1968; the path has been in public use since 1978.

Fox River Trail Runners will donate five dollars per participant registration, together with any participant donations above registration fees, to be split equally among three local non-profit mental health charity partners. In 2025 the club donation combined with participant contributions generated a total of four thousand dollars for those charities. Results and past race records are maintained for prior years.

Fox River Trail Runners is a 501(c)(3) not-for-profit corporation based in Geneva, Illinois.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
